Animal Years Cover HAIM’s “The Wire”

Brooklynites Animal Years have covered HAIM’s “The Wire,” releasing the track exclusively with PopWrapped. Take a listen and let us know what you think!

PopWrapped are delighted to present this Animal Years exclusive.

After the success of their 2014 album Sun Will Rise, and having played to an array of packed venues since the band formed in 2013, Animal Years, hailing from Brooklyn, NY, have now delivered a little special something for their growing army of fans.

Recorded at SXSW’s Converse Rubber Tracks Studio earlier this year, their cover of “The Wire,” originally by female trio HAIM, with an undeniably catchy guitar riff and assisted by a strong vocal performance from front-man/guitarist Mike, is without question one of the best, if not THE BEST recording the band have done in their career and they should be immensely proud of it. The track also proves that the band are extremely versatile, and this can only serve them well as they continue to make huge leaps and bounds towards more established success.

The trio are currently working on their next album and, with tracks as good as this, cover version or not, fans should start getting excited now about what lies ahead.
